Optimization of feedforward neural network by Multiple Particle Collision Algorithm

Optimization of neural network topology, weights and neuron activation functions for given data set and problem is not an easy task. In this article, a technique for automatic configuration of parameters topology for feedforward artificial neural networks (ANN) is presented. The determination of optimal parameters is formulated as an optimization problem, solved with the use of meta-heuristic Multiple Particle Collision Algorithm (MPCA). The self-configuring networks are applied to predict the mesoscale climate for the precipitation field. The results obtained from the neural network using the method of data reduction by the Theory of Rough Sets and the self-configuring network by MPCA were compared.

[1]  Fernando M. Ramos,et al.  Metaheuristics for the feedforward artificial neural network (ANN) architecture optimization problem , 2011, Neural Computing and Applications.

[2]  Wagner F. Sacco,et al.  A New Stochastic Optimization Algorithm based on a Particle Collision Metaheuristic , 2005 .

[3]  Christopher K. Wikle,et al.  Atmospheric Modeling, Data Assimilation, and Predictability , 2005, Technometrics.

[4]  Geoffrey E. Hinton Connectionist Learning Procedures , 1989, Artif. Intell..

[5]  Jan Komorowski,et al.  Modelling prognostic power of cardiac tests using rough sets , 1999, Artif. Intell. Medicine.

[6]  M. Stone Cross-validation:a review 2 , 1978 .

[7]  David E. Rumelhart,et al.  Predicting the Future: a Connectionist Approach , 1990, Int. J. Neural Syst..

[8]  Cláudio M. N. A. Pereira,et al.  Two stochastic optimization algorithms applied to nuclear reactor core design , 2006 .

[9]  Andrzej Skowron,et al.  Rough-Fuzzy Hybridization: A New Trend in Decision Making , 1999 .

[10]  Chaohua Dai,et al.  Seeker optimization algorithm for tuning the structure and parameters of neural networks , 2011, Neurocomputing.

[11]  C. D. Gelatt,et al.  Optimization by Simulated Annealing , 1983, Science.

[12]  Martha Pulido,et al.  Particle swarm optimization of ensemble neural networks with fuzzy aggregation for time series prediction of the Mexican Stock Exchange , 2014, Inf. Sci..

[13]  Andrzej Skowron,et al.  Rough Sets: A Tutorial , 1998 .

[14]  N. Metropolis,et al.  Equation of State Calculations by Fast Computing Machines , 1953, Resonance.

[15]  A. E. Eiben,et al.  Introduction to Evolutionary Computing , 2003, Natural Computing Series.

[16]  Fevrier Valdez,et al.  Modular Neural Networks architecture optimization with a new nature inspired method using a fuzzy combination of Particle Swarm Optimization and Genetic Algorithms , 2014, Information Sciences.

[17]  Haroldo Fraga de Campos,et al.  A new multi-particle collision algorithm for optimization in a high performance environment , 2008 .

[18]  Celso Marcelo Franklin Lapa,et al.  A Metropolis Algorithm applied to a Nuclear Power Plant Auxiliary Feedwater System surveillance tests policy optimization , 2008 .

[19]  Zhihong Man,et al.  A new robust training algorithm for a class of single-hidden layer feedforward neural networks , 2011, Neurocomputing.